تا %60 تخفیف خرید برای 4 نفر با صدور مدرک فقط تا
00 00 00
در توسینسو تدریس کنید

تکنولوژی MPLS چیست ؟ - بخش دوم

در ادامه بخش قبلی سایر مفاهیم تکنولوژی MPLS را مورد بحث قرار می دهیم با ما همراه باشید.

بهینه شدن جریان ترافیک (Optimal Traffic Flow) :


با توجه به اینکه سوئیچ های Frame Relay یا ATM یک دستگاه لایه دو هستند روترها برای اتصال از یک مدار مجازی استفاده می کنند. هر روتر برای ارسال ترافیک به صورت مستقیم به هر روتر Edge دیگر باید یک مدار مجازی بین آنها ایجاد گردد. ایجاد این مدارهای مجازی کار خسته کننده ای است. حال اگر در این شبکه نیاز باشد همه سایت ها به یکدیگر ارتباط داشته باشند باید توپولوژی Full Mesh را به وسیله مدار مجازی بین سایت ها ایجاد کنیم که یک کار سنگین و هزینه بر می باشد. اگر سایت ها مطابق شکل زیر (non-Fully Meshed) به یکدیگر متصل باشند ترافیک از CE1 به CE3 از CE2 عبور می کند.

تکنولوژی MPLS چیست ؟ - بخش دوم

نتیجه این می شود که ترافیک یک مسیر انحرافی را دوبار طی می کند که باعث هدر رفتن پهنای باند و درگیر شدن روتر CE2 می شود.

اما زمانی که MPLS در این شبکه پیاده سازی شود ترافیک به صورت مستقیم بین سایت ها جریان پیدا می کند و باعث بهینه شدن جریان ترافیک بین سایت های مشتریان می گردد.

مهندسی ترافیک (Traffic Engineering) :


بحث مهندسی ترافیک به منظور استفاده بهینه از زیرساخت شبکه است به این معنا که مهندسی ترافیک بتواند امکان هدایت ترافیک در شبکه را از مسیرهای مختلف غیر از بهترین مسیر را فراهم سازد. بهترین مسیر براساس کمترین هزینه توسط IP Routing انتخاب می شود. این هزینه توسط پروتکل های داینامیک مسیریابی برای پیدا کردن کوتاه ترین و بهترین مسیر محاسبه می گردد. با استفاده از مهندسی ترافیک MPLS که در شبکه پیاده سازی شده باشد شما می توانید ترافیک با مقصد خاص یا QoS خاص را از نقطه A به نقطه B از مسیری غیر از بهترین مسیر عبور دهید. در نتیجه ترافیک روی همه لینک های موجود تقسیم می شود و باعث می شود از همه توانایی شبکه به بهترین شکل استفاده شود در شکل زیر یک نمونه نمایش داده شده است.

تکنولوژی MPLS چیست ؟ - بخش دوم

همانطور که در تصویر می بینید شما می توانید ترافیک را از نقطه A به B از مسیر پایین انتقال دهید در این مثال مسیر بالا بهترین مسیر بین نقطه A و B است چون مسیر بالا نسبت به مسیر پایین کوتاه تر است. در نتیجه برای ارسال ترافیک ما از مسیری استفاده کرده ایم که کمتر مورد استفاده قرار می گیرد و باعث استفاده بهتر از توان زیرساخت شبکه می شود. یک نمونه دیگر در تصویر زیر نمایش داده شده است.

تکنولوژی MPLS چیست ؟ - بخش دوم

اگر شبکه فوق را یک شبکه IP در نظر بگیریم شما نمی توانید تنها با تنظیم روتر A روتر C را مجبور به ارسال ترافیک از طریق مسیر پایین کنید و این روتر C است که تصمیم می گیرد که ترافیک را از مسیر بالا یا پایین ارسال کند. اما اگر مهندسی ترافیک MPLS را در این شبکه اجرا کنیم می توانیم ترافیک را از روتر A به روتر B از طریق مسیر پایین ارسال کنیم. مهندسی ترافیک روتر C را مجبور به ارسال ترافیک A به B از مسیر پایین می کند. این کار توسط MPLS امکان پذیر است چون از مکانیزم Label زدن استفاده می کند. در این مثال روتر A به عنوان نقطه ورودی شبکه MPLS ما است در نتیجه این روتر مسیر عبور ترافیک را مشخص می کند این عمل Source-Based Routing نیز نامیده می شود. Label که به بسته تویط روتر A زده می شود باعث می شود که بسته از مسیری که توسط روتر A مشخص کرده عبور کند و دیگر روترهای میانی نمی توانند مسیر آنرا تغییر دهند.

یکی دیگر از مزایای استفاده از مهندسی ترافیک MPLS امکان سریع مسیریابی مجدد یا (Fast ReRouting (FRR می باشد. FRR این قابلیت را به ما می دهد که در صورت بروز قطعی در لینک یا از دسترس خارج شدن روتر ، ترافیک label زده شده را دوباره مسیردهی کنیم این مسیریابی مجدد در کمتر از 50 ms صورت می گیرد که از سایر استانداردهای روز بسیار سریع تر است.

VPN Model :


VPN یک شبکه خصوصی مجازی است که روی یک بستر عمومی ایجاد می گردد. این شبکه خصوصی باید بتواند تمام سایت های مشتری را به یکدیگر متصل کند و به صورت کامل از VPNهای مرتبط با سایر مشتریان جدا باشد. معمولا هر VPN به یک سازمان که دارای چند سایت است اختصاص دارد و سایت های سازمان را از طریق VPN روی بستر عمومی Service Provider به یکدیگر متصل می کند.

Service Providerها می توانند دو نوع عمده VPN را به مشتریان خود ارائه دهند :

  1. Overlay VPN Model
  2. Peer-to-Peer VPN Model

Overlay VPN Model :


Service Provider در Overlay VPN بین روترهای مشتری در شبکه خود سرویس Point to Point یا مداری مجازی (Virtual Circuits) فراهم می کند. روت ها بین روترهای مشتری توسط لینک های ارائه شده توسط Service Provider تبادل می شود. روترها و سوئیچ های Service Provider داده های مشتری را در سرتاسر شبکه خود حمل می کنند و هیچگونه تبادل Route بین روتر مشتری و روتر Service Provider انجام نمی گیرد و این باعث می شود که روترهای Service Provider هرگز Routeهای مشتری را نبینند.

سرویس Point to Point می تواند در لایه یک ، دو و یا سه باشد. نمونه لایه یک آن TDM ، E1 ، E3 ، Sonet و SDH می باشد و نمونه لایه دو X.25 ، ATM و Frame Relay می باشد.

در تصویر زیر یک شبکه Overlay را نشان می دهد که بر روی بسته Frame Relay ایجاد شده است. سوئیچ های Frame Relay در شبکه Service Provider برای ایجاد مدار مجازی بین روترهای مشتری که در لبه شبکه Frame Relay قرار دارد تنظیم می گردند.

تکنولوژی MPLS چیست ؟ - بخش دوم

در لایه سوم از دیدگاه روترهای مشتری آنها به صورت مستقیم به یکدیگر متصل هستند در شکل زیر از دیدگاه مشتری این ارتباط نمایش داده شده است.

تکنولوژی MPLS چیست ؟ - بخش دوم

شبکه Overlay را می توان در لایه سوم ارائه داد و معمولا از GRE Tunnel برای ایجاد شبکه Overlay روی پروتکل IP استفاده می شود. این تونل ترافیک را با هدر GRE و یک هدر IP کپسوله می کند. هدر GRE برای مشخص شدن پروتکل انتقال استفاده می شود و هدر IP برای هدایت بسته ها در شبکه Service Provider مورد استفاده قرار می گیرد. در تصویر زیر یک شبکه Overlay با GRE Tunnel را نشان می دهد. یکی از مزایای استفاده از GRE Tunnel امکان هدایت ترافیک غیر IP است.

تکنولوژی MPLS چیست ؟ - بخش دوم

نکته : امکان استفاده از IPsec در GRE Tunnel وجود دارد که با رمزنگاری داده ها باعث تامین امنیت آنها می شود.

در بخش بعدی Peer-to-Peer VPN Model را مورد بحث قرار می دهیم. موفق ، پیروز و itpro باشید.

نویسنده : جعفر قنبری شوهانی

منبع : جزیره سیسکو وب سایت توسینسو

هرگونه نشر و کپی برداری بدون ذکر منبع و نام نویسنده دارای اشکال اخلاقی می باشد.

نظر شما
برای ارسال نظر باید وارد شوید.
2 نظر
افرادی که این مطلب را خواندند مطالب زیر را هم خوانده اند